Run a Free Speed Test

There are many free speed tests available online that you can use to check the quality of your internet connection. Besides many available websites, in most cases, you can also use your internet provider’s own platform. The testing process is not complicated. You just need to do two simple steps, which are pressing the “start” and “go” buttons, and you will quickly get three main results, which are download speed, upload speed, and ping.

Download speed shows how fast your device receives data from the internet, while upload speed shows how fast it sends it. Ping shows how fast your connection responds, which is extremely important for video calls, meetings, and everything that requires direct communication.

Understanding the Results

Doing a test doesn’t mean anything if you don’t understand what all those numbers mean. When it comes to normal download speed, 25 Mbps is enough for working from home and for all the tasks that this kind of speed is responsible for. For smoother calls and sending large files, 5-10 Mbps for upload speed is okay, and for Ping, under 50ms means that your connection is responding quickly enough. Anything below these numbers can cause many struggles, such as long loading, frozen pictures, or delays when you are sending any kind of files.

Check the Internet Speed More Than Once

Internet speed can vary throughout the day, which is why during the testing process, you should check it a few times during the day. To get more reliable results, do it in the morning, the afternoon, and the evening. During the daytime, if many people from your area are connected online, your connection can slow down, and that is something that you should keep in mind. Plan your working time according to these results in order to prevent any kind of struggles with internet speed and achieve better results.

What to Do When the Connection Is Bad

Sometimes, even when your internet speed is usually good, it can slow down and have some interference, but that is nothing that you should worry about. When such a thing happens, you can restart your modem or router, which usually solves the problem. If it doesn’t help, move closer to it or use a cable for a direct connection. Update your router firmware and try to limit the number of devices that use Wi-Fi while you are working. If these methods don’t work, then you should call your internet provider and report the problem.
